Introduction

The Europe Point of Sale (POS) Terminals Market is expanding as retailers, restaurants, hospitality businesses, transport operators, and other merchants adopt faster and more flexible payment technologies. Modern POS terminals have moved beyond basic card-processing functions and increasingly combine payment acceptance, connectivity, security, inventory tools, and customer-facing applications.

The European payment environment is strongly digital. The European Central Bank reported approximately 25.7 million POS terminals in the euro area at the end of the second half of 2025, up 24.6% from a year earlier. About 93% of these terminals accepted contactless transactions.

Market Snapshot

The Europe Point of Sale (POS) Terminals Market includes fixed countertop terminals, mobile and portable POS devices, smart Android-based terminals, SoftPOS solutions, self-service kiosks, and related hardware, software, and services.

One market estimate places Europe's POS terminals market at USD 32.33 billion in 2025, with the market projected to reach USD 66.32 billion by 2034, representing an 8.31% CAGR from 2026 to 2034.

Key applications include retail checkout, restaurants, hotels, supermarkets, transportation, healthcare, entertainment, and small-business payments. The broader POS ecosystem is also becoming connected to e-commerce platforms, inventory systems, customer relationship tools, accounting software, and payment gateways.

Growth Drivers

Several factors are supporting the Europe Point of Sale (POS) Terminals Market:

  • Contactless payment adoption: Tap-to-pay transactions are becoming standard across many European markets.

  • Merchant digitization: Small and medium-sized businesses are replacing cash-focused systems with integrated digital payment platforms.

  • Mobile commerce: Portable terminals allow businesses to accept payments away from conventional checkout counters.

  • Omnichannel retail: Merchants increasingly need POS systems that connect physical stores with online sales channels.

  • Security requirements: Strong authentication, encryption, tokenization, and payment-security standards are encouraging terminal upgrades.

  • Instant payments: European payment regulation is creating an environment for faster account-to-account payment services.

The ECB recorded 32.9 billion contactless card payments in the euro area during the second half of 2025, an 11.9% increase year over year.

Technology Landscape

POS terminal technology is evolving through improved processors, touchscreens, biometric capabilities, NFC connectivity, QR-code payments, cloud software, and enhanced cybersecurity.

SoftPOS is an important development because compatible smartphones and tablets can potentially function as payment acceptance devices without requiring a traditional dedicated terminal. Android-based smart terminals are also enabling merchants to run multiple business applications on a single device.

Automation is improving transaction processing, reconciliation, inventory updates, and reporting. Robotics can complement POS systems in automated retail and hospitality environments, particularly where self-service models are expanding.

Future Outlook

The Europe Point of Sale (POS) Terminals Market is expected to evolve toward connected, software-defined, and increasingly intelligent payment infrastructure through 2034. Traditional fixed terminals will continue serving established merchants, while mobile POS, SoftPOS, smart Android devices, and self-service systems expand the range of payment acceptance options.

Regulatory developments will also influence technology adoption. The EU Instant Payments Regulation began taking effect in stages from 2025, including requirements related to instant euro payments and verification of payees.

Future POS systems are likely to combine AI, Machine Learning, cloud connectivity, IoT Integration, Data Analytics, automation, and stronger cybersecurity. Sustainability will increasingly influence hardware design, energy use, repairability, and end-of-life management.

Overall, the Europe Point of Sale (POS) Terminals Market is positioned for continued development as merchants seek secure, flexible, connected, and efficient payment infrastructure.
